For over 45 years, J. Marr (Seafoods) Ltd. has connected producers and buyers across the world through reliable, efficient and transparent trading.

Based in Hessle, East Yorkshire, we work with partners across Africa, Asia, Europe and South America, helping move essential food products through global supply chains.

While our business operates internationally, our culture remains close-knit, collaborative and built around long-term relationships. Many of our employees have spent 10, 20 and even 30 years building rewarding careers with us.

Global Reach, Local Roots

J. Marr (Seafoods) Ltd. is part of the Andrew Marr International Group, a business with more than a century of heritage within the seafood industry.

Our headquarters is located in Hessle, near Hull, where the majority of our team is based. We also have offices in Vigo, Spain and Shanghai, China, supporting our international trading activities.
